Output 406dc34f4bb03b93f9c3033f817d3d64c57e0573b6ceb295cb7e37ea7924fc28:0

value
27840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e93ba284ae537e5fe7976812c273b68458671ad5 OP_EQUAL
address
3NxEojxBxHZsUv4kMRxwfesryLexzQaFvy
transaction
406dc34f4bb03b93f9c3033f817d3d64c57e0573b6ceb295cb7e37ea7924fc28
confirmations
357496
spent
true